3 Joseph said to his brothers, 'I am Joseph! Does my father still live?' His brothers couldn't answer him; for they were terrified at his presence.
4 Joseph said to his brothers, 'Come near to me, please.' They came near. 'He said, I am Joseph, your brother, whom you sold into Egypt.
5 Now don't be grieved, nor angry with yourselves, that you sold me here, for God sent me before you to preserve life.
6 For these two years the famine has been in the land, and there are yet five years, in which there will be neither plowing nor harvest.
7 God sent me before you to preserve you a remnant in the earth, and to save you alive by a great deliverance.
